public interface MetadataBuildingContext
Describes the context in which the process of building Metadata out of MetadataSources occurs.
BindingContext are generally hierarchical getting more specific as we "go down". E.g. global → PU → document → mapping
Modifier and Type | Method and Description |
---|---|
BootstrapContext |
getBootstrapContext() |
MetadataBuildingOptions |
getBuildingOptions()
Access to the options specified by the
MetadataBuilder |
ClassLoaderAccess |
getClassLoaderAccess()
Deprecated.
Use
BootstrapContext.getClassLoaderAccess() } instead. |
MappingDefaults |
getMappingDefaults()
Access to mapping defaults in effect for this context
|
InFlightMetadataCollector |
getMetadataCollector()
Access to the collector of metadata as we build it.
|
ObjectNameNormalizer |
getObjectNameNormalizer()
Not sure how I feel about this exposed here
|
BootstrapContext getBootstrapContext()
MetadataBuildingOptions getBuildingOptions()
Access to the options specified by the MetadataBuilder
MappingDefaults getMappingDefaults()
Access to mapping defaults in effect for this context
InFlightMetadataCollector getMetadataCollector()
Access to the collector of metadata as we build it.
@Deprecated ClassLoaderAccess getClassLoaderAccess()
BootstrapContext.getClassLoaderAccess()
} instead.Provides access to ClassLoader services when needed during binding
ObjectNameNormalizer getObjectNameNormalizer()
Not sure how I feel about this exposed here
Copyright © 2001-2018 Red Hat, Inc. All Rights Reserved.